Description
Systems Visions LLC (dba SYVI) and its partner Auburn University (AU) propose "Silver-Aluminum-Niobium Tri-conductor Architecture (SANTA) based connectorized high density temperature agnostic microwave cables for cryogenic applications”, an effort to develop a high-density cabling solution for cryogenic high performance and quantum computing applications. The cables will leverage a unique tri-conductor metal stack for signal conduction that will allow the cable to transition seamlessly between different temperature zones. Furthermore, a critical need exists in the area of high-density, high-performance, multi-signal, microwave connectors for interfacing the high signal density cables, therefore a significant part of this effort involves enhancing current versions to realize high-density connectorized cables. The overarching goal of this proposed work is to make a substantial impact on the interconnect challenges for scaled-up systems and lay the foundation for creating the interconnect technology required to realize densely-integrated cryogenic computing architectures and reach superconducting quantum computers with 1M physical qubits.
